WIndows 7 suddenly changed to Windows Vista!!
When I bought my computer it was using Windoes Vista... I then installed Windows 7 Enterprise and I've been using it since 6 months ago. Just yesturday my computer switched off while i was using it and suddenly changed to Windows Vista Business!! Can Someone
Please Help me resolve my problem!!

Never heard about this magical return yet. More probably you have side by side installation
and this time was that od Vista. Try to use EasyBCD and set booting according to your wish.

Did you make any changes before this issue occur? Did you make a dual boot system ?
Before you answer my question, you can try the below suggestions:
Open the CMD with administrator rightCopy bcdboot c:\windows /l en-us and press Enter(if you install Windows 7 in other driver, for example D, you should change C to D)
Hopes it can help you.

I guess there was no Windows 7 Installed in your system anytime, only a transformation pack was applied over vista. So you had the visual effects of Windows 7, Just to confirm, Please run the below command from command mode..
systeminfo>>c:\Info.txt && c:\Info.txt
And Check the Below Parameters..
OS Name: Microsoft Windows 7 Enterprise
OS Version: 6.1.7600 N/A Build 7600
OS Manufacturer: Microsoft Corporation
OS Configuration: Standalone Workstation
Original Install Date: 7/30/2011, 11:44:22 PM
System Boot Time: 8/7/2012, 1:56:09 PM
Hope this information will help you to know the actual facts..Original Install Date is the Date when your current operating system installed.
